La investigación basada en CSS es un enfoque que se centra en el estudio y análisis profundo de las características, capacidades y posibilidades que ofrece CSS (Cascading Style Sheets) como lenguaje de diseño para páginas web. A través de este tipo de investigación, se busca comprender a fondo cómo aprovechar al máximo las herramientas y técnicas disponibles en CSS para mejorar la experiencia del usuario, optimizar la accesibilidad y lograr un diseño web más efectivo y atractivo. ¡Es un campo apasionante que continúa evolucionando y aportando nuevas ideas al mundo del diseño web!
La investigación basada en CSS es un enfoque metodológico utilizado por los desarrolladores web para comprender y mejorar la eficiencia y el rendimiento de las hojas de estilo en cascada (CSS, por sus siglas en inglés). CSS es un lenguaje de estilo utilizado para definir el aspecto y la presentación de un documento HTML. La investigación basada en CSS implica analizar y experimentar con diferentes técnicas y estrategias para lograr resultados óptimos en términos de carga rápida, compatibilidad con navegadores y diseño receptivo.
Beneficios de la investigación basada en CSS
La investigación basada en CSS puede proporcionar una serie de beneficios para los desarrolladores web y las empresas:
Mejora del rendimiento
Al realizar investigaciones exhaustivas sobre diferentes técnicas de CSS, los desarrolladores web pueden optimizar la carga de sus páginas y lograr un mejor rendimiento. Esto implica reducir el tamaño y la complejidad de los archivos CSS, utilizar técnicas como la compresión y la combinación de archivos CSS, y eliminar cualquier código innecesario o redundante. Con un rendimiento mejorado, los usuarios experimentarán tiempos de carga más rápidos y una interacción más fluida con el sitio web.
Compatibilidad con navegadores
La investigación basada en CSS permite a los desarrolladores web asegurarse de que sus estilos sean compatibles con una amplia gama de navegadores y versiones. Esto implica probar y ajustar el código CSS en diferentes navegadores populares, como Chrome, Firefox, Safari e Internet Explorer. Al garantizar la compatibilidad con múltiples navegadores, se maximiza la accesibilidad y la experiencia del usuario, lo que puede conducir a una mayor retención de visitantes y conversiones.
Diseño receptivo
La investigación basada en CSS también se centra en lograr un diseño receptivo, es decir, un diseño que se adapte y responda a diferentes tamaños de pantalla y dispositivos. Esto implica utilizar técnicas como media queries, flexbox y grid layout para crear diseños que sean atractivos y funcionales en dispositivos móviles, tabletas y computadoras de escritorio. Un diseño receptivo mejora la experiencia del usuario y es especialmente importante en la era actual, donde la mayoría de las personas acceden a Internet desde sus teléfonos inteligentes y tabletas.
Estrategias de investigación basadas en CSS
Existen diversas estrategias y metodologías que los desarrolladores web pueden utilizar para llevar a cabo investigaciones basadas en CSS:
Pruebas A/B
Las pruebas A/B implican crear diferentes versiones de un estilo o diseño y medir su eficacia mediante la comparación de los resultados. Por ejemplo, se podría probar una versión de una página web con un diseño de cuadrícula y otra con un diseño de flexbox para determinar cuál ofrece una mejor experiencia de usuario y rendimiento. Las pruebas A/B permiten a los desarrolladores web tomar decisiones informadas basadas en datos reales.
Análisis de rendimiento
Realizar análisis de rendimiento es fundamental para la investigación basada en CSS. Los desarrolladores web pueden utilizar herramientas como Google PageSpeed Insights para identificar áreas problemáticas en el rendimiento de sus estilos y aprender cómo mejorarlo. Esto puede incluir reducir el tamaño de los archivos CSS, minimizar el uso de selectores complejos y optimizar el uso de animaciones y transiciones.
Revisión de fuentes y bibliotecas
Investigar y revisar diferentes fuentes y bibliotecas de CSS es otra estrategia común utilizada por los desarrolladores web. Existen numerosas fuentes y bibliotecas predefinidas de calidad disponibles, como Bootstrap o Bulma, que pueden ayudar a acelerar el proceso de desarrollo y mejorar la eficiencia. Al investigar y comparar diferentes opciones, los desarrolladores pueden encontrar las mejores soluciones para sus proyectos específicos.
La investigación basada en CSS es un proceso necesario para los desarrolladores web que desean mejorar la eficiencia y el rendimiento de sus proyectos. Al invertir tiempo en investigar diferentes técnicas, realizar pruebas y analizar el rendimiento, los desarrolladores pueden garantizar que sus hojas de estilo en cascada sean compatibles, rápidas y visualmente atractivas en una variedad de dispositivos y navegadores. La investigación basada en CSS es esencial para mantenerse actualizado con las mejores prácticas y seguir brindando experiencias de usuario de alta calidad.
La investigación basada en CSS es un enfoque que utiliza las capacidades de CSS para explorar, experimentar y crear soluciones innovadoras en el diseño web. Esta metodología permite a los diseñadores y desarrolladores profundizar en el potencial de CSS para mejorar la apariencia y funcionalidad de los sitios web de manera creativa y eficiente.